API 课程可以帮助您学习如何设计、构建和测试 Application Programming Interface,以及了解 RESTful 服务和 Authentication 方法。您可以掌握 JSON 和 XML 等数据交换格式、错误处理和 API 文档实践方面的技能。许多课程都会介绍一些工具,如用于测试 API 的 Postman、用于编写文档的 Swagger,以及用于实现 API 调用的 Python 或 JavaScript 等各种编程语言,让您能够有效地跨不同系统集成和管理数据。

Duke University
您将获得的技能: 云 Native 计算, 无服务器计算, 持续交付, 亚马逊网络服务, 云部署, Flask(网络框架), 云平台, 微服务, Virtual Machine, Devops, 云应用, 云计算, 集装箱化, 系统监控, Kubernetes, 性能测试
初级 · 课程 · 1-4 周

Amazon
您将获得的技能: Full-Stack Web Development, Restful API, Cloud Deployment, Front-End Web Development, HTML and CSS, Data Persistence, Application Programming Interface (API), Server Side, Java Platform Enterprise Edition (J2EE), Web Applications, Secure Coding, Amazon Elastic Compute Cloud, Back-End Web Development, Spring Boot, Model View Controller, Responsive Web Design, Javascript
初级 · 课程 · 1-4 周

IBM
您将获得的技能: Scrum(软件开发), CI/CD, 持续部署, 安全 Code, 还原式 API, 云部署, 微服务, Kubernetes, 代码审查, Flask(网络框架), Kanban 原则, 云计算, Devops, Docker (软件), GitHub, 持续集成, OpenShift, 用户故事, Agile 方法论, 测试驱动开发(TDD)
中级 · 课程 · 1-3 个月

Google Cloud
您将获得的技能: Identity and Access Management, Prompt Engineering, Google Cloud Platform, Cloud Infrastructure, Kubernetes, Microservices, Application Deployment, Containerization, Terraform, Google App Engine, Site Reliability Engineering, Data Storage, Cloud Storage, Cloud Computing, Cloud Services, Restful API, Cloud Management, Virtual Machines, Cloud Computing Architecture, Technical Design
中级 · 专业证书 · 3-6 个月

您将获得的技能: Html 和 Css, 无服务器计算, 前端网络开发, 还原式 API, 集装箱化, CI/CD, 微服务, 云部署, Django (网络框架), 用户账户, 应用程序开发, 应用设计, React.js, Docker (软件), 软件架构, Kubernetes, Javascript, 后端网站开发, 全栈式网络开发, Node.JS
高级设置 · 课程 · 1-3 个月

Microsoft
您将获得的技能: Microsoft Development Tools, Microsoft Azure, Serverless Computing, Cloud Development, Event-Driven Programming, Cloud API, Application Programming Interface (API), Microservices, GitHub, Business Process Automation
中级 · 课程 · 1-3 个月

Microsoft
您将获得的技能: 无服务器计算, 微软 Azure, 基于云的集成, 业务流程自动化, 云应用, 微服务, 云计算开发, GitHub, Microsoft Power Automate/Flow, 应用编程接口 (API), 事件驱动编程
中级 · 课程 · 1-3 个月

LearnQuest
您将获得的技能: 数据持久性, 数据结构, 面向对象编程(OOP), 事务处理, 单元测试, 移动开发, JSON, UI 组件, 数据库应用, 应用程序开发, Swift 编程, 应用编程接口 (API), 用户界面(UI), 苹果 Xcode, 苹果 iOS, iOS 开发, 响应式网页设计, 核心数据(软件), 数据访问, 模型-视图-控制器
初级 · 专项课程 · 3-6 个月

Meta
您将获得的技能: 数据持久性, 还原式 API, 数据库, 数据库管理, 移动开发, API 设计, JSON, Kotlin, SQL, Android Studio, 网络应用, 安卓开发
中级 · 课程 · 1-3 个月

您将获得的技能: Back-End Web Development, Front-End Web Development, OpenAI API, Full-Stack Web Development, Application Development, HTML and CSS, User Interface (UI), Application Programming Interface (API), User Interface and User Experience (UI/UX) Design, Figma (Design Software), Cloud API, Cascading Style Sheets (CSS), AI Personalization, Real Time Data
中级 · 指导项目 · 不超过 2 小时

您将获得的技能: Amazon Web Services, Containerization, AWS CloudFormation, Infrastructure as Code (IaC), Amazon CloudWatch, CI/CD, Docker (Software), Kubernetes, Cloud Deployment, Cloud Infrastructure, Application Deployment, Serverless Computing, Software Development Life Cycle, Configuration Management, Disaster Recovery, Continuous Deployment, Amazon Elastic Compute Cloud, Firewall, DevOps, API Gateway
中级 · 专项课程 · 3-6 个月
您将获得的技能: OS Process Management, Operating Systems, C (Programming Language), System Programming, Virtualization, Virtual Machines, Application Programming Interface (API)
中级 · 课程 · 1-4 周